Job Description

St. Patrick Center provides opportunities for self-sufficiency and dignity to people who are homeless or at risk of becoming homeless. Individuals and families build permanent, positive change in their lives through safe and affordable housing, sound mental and physical health, and employment and financial stability. 

Working collaboratively with individuals, businesses, government and other service providers, St. Patrick Center will end chronic homelessness in the St. Louis region through Housing First, an evidence-based practice that tells us to remove barriers, do intake and assessment early, move people into housing and offer them support to achieve their goals. 

Position Summary

St. Patrick Center, a ministry of Catholic Charities, is hiring a Rural Counties Peer Support Specialist to join our Support Services for Veteran Families (SSVF) program. The peer support specialist will be primarily based out of our Festus, MO location and will act as role model to veteran families while traveling extensively within the regions of Warren, St. Charles, St. Francois, Franklin, Washington, Lincoln, and Jefferson counties of Missouri. The specialist will meet with clients and collaborate with the Rural Counties team to track the success of the client's housing goals, engage case managers to coordinate services and provider involvement, and document all support-related activities and services. The core working hours are Monday through Friday, 8:00 AM-4:30 PM. 

Overview and Responsibilities

  • Contribute to the ideas and processes of the case management team.
  • Use a peer-to-peer approach to build a rapport with clients.
  • Provide emotional and informational support to clients as they work towards their goals.
  • Receive referrals from case managers for clients who need mentoring, or advocacy, in regard to substance use recovery, mental health or other identified needs.
  • Help clients become independent.
  • Support clients in their recovery from mental illness, addiction and/or homelessness
  • Assist clients in connecting with VA or community resources when necessary.
  • Research additional benefits that are available to clients in order to enhance client services.
  • Work closely with case managers and assist them with mutual clients as needed.
  • Assess clients to determine program eligibility.
  • Other duties as assigned.
